在 Plain/Pure Javascript 中,你如何找出元素对象具有哪些可用的方法或属性

In Plain/Pure Javascript, how do you find out what available methods or properties an element object has?

本文关键字:属性 方法 对象 元素 Javascript Pure Plain 何找出      更新时间:2023-09-26

只使用纯javascript而不使用jquery,如何显示元素对象的所有可能的方法和属性?假设我有 body 对象 - document.getElementByTagName('body'([0]

如何列出我可以使用的所有可能方法?它有什么特性?我知道我可以使用 .click(( 和 .setAttribute,但还有什么?

如何使用 Chrome 控制台找到答案?

与其使用 console.log ,我建议console.dir

console.dir(myObj);

即使您传递了节点dir也会显示对象的属性,而不是在控制台中显示树视图,如果log对象识别为节点,则会发生这种情况。

在代码中的某个位置,您希望将对象记录到控制台:

console.log(MyObjectInstance);

然后,当您打开 chrome 开发者工具时,您可以转到"控制台"并查看您的对象。记录的对象旁边应该有一个小箭头,您可以单击该箭头以查看其所有方法和属性。